20 Green Bathroom Paint Colors for a Serene Spa-Like Look

Green can make a bathroom feel fresh, restful, dramatic, or cheerful depending on its undertone and depth. The best green bathroom paint colors also work beautifully with common finishes such as white porcelain, warm wood, marble, brass, chrome, and matte black. Pale greens can visually open a compact bathroom, while dark forest and emerald shades create an intimate, polished mood. Green is especially versatile because yellow-based tones feel earthy and warm, while blue-green shades appear cooler and more spa-like. () Before painting, test large samples beside your tile, flooring, vanity, and lighting throughout the day. The complete room schemes below will help you confidently compare 20 green bathroom paint colors.

1. Sage Green Bathroom

Sage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Soft sage green creates a relaxed bathroom that feels clean without looking stark. Paint the walls in a muted sage with warm gray undertones, then balance them with creamy white trim and a white quartz countertop. A light oak vanity keeps the palette natural, while brushed brass faucets and sconces add gentle warmth. Choose ivory floor tile rather than bright white so the room remains soft and cohesive. A frameless glass shower, simple linen shower curtain, and woven storage baskets complete the easygoing look. For subtle contrast, introduce charcoal through the mirror frame and cabinet hardware. This complete sage green bathroom works especially well in small spaces because the restrained colors make each surface flow naturally into the next.

2. Olive Green Bathroom

Olive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Olive green gives a bathroom an earthy, established look that pairs naturally with warm materials. Use a medium olive paint above cream beadboard or paneling to prevent the color from overwhelming the room. Add a walnut vanity with a beige stone countertop, antique brass fixtures, and warm white globe lights. Terracotta floor tile brings out the yellow and brown undertones in the walls, creating a balanced Mediterranean-inspired palette. Keep the tub, sink, and toilet white for freshness. A wood-framed mirror, striped cotton towels, and one leafy plant provide simple finishing touches. If the bathroom receives limited natural light, choose a softened olive rather than a muddy or extremely dark shade. The finished space should feel warm, grounded, and comfortably layered.

3. Mint Green Bathroom

Mint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Mint green brings a light, cheerful quality to a bathroom without requiring a bold decorating commitment. Select a softened mint with a slight gray undertone so it feels modern rather than sugary. Pair the walls with crisp white subway tile, pale gray grout, and a white vanity topped with light marble. Polished chrome faucets and clear glass lighting enhance the fresh, reflective character of the room. A small black-and-white mosaic floor adds definition beneath the airy palette. Keep textiles simple with white towels, a pale gray bath mat, and a subtly striped shower curtain. Natural wood shelves can warm the scheme without changing its clean appearance. This mint green bathroom is particularly effective for a compact family bathroom or a bright guest bath.

4. Seafoam Green Bathroom

Seafoam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Imagine a bathroom that feels as light and refreshing as a quiet coastal morning. Seafoam green walls provide that effect by combining soft green with cool blue undertones. Build the room around a white vanity, a pale quartz counter, and brushed nickel hardware. Large ivory floor tiles keep the space bright, while a light blue-green glass shower tile creates gentle tonal variation. Add a frameless mirror and streamlined sconces to maintain an open appearance. Small touches of bleached oak, woven seagrass, and white cotton prevent the room from feeling cold. Avoid overly literal coastal accessories. Instead, let color, texture, and natural materials suggest the setting. The result is a polished seafoam green bathroom that feels breezy, calm, and suitable for daily use.

5. Eucalyptus Green Bathroom

Eucalyptus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Eucalyptus green falls between sage and blue-green, giving a bathroom a soothing color with noticeable depth. Cover the walls and ceiling in the same muted eucalyptus paint for a soft color-drenched effect. Use a floating white oak vanity to break up the green, then add an off-white stone countertop and a round brass mirror. Cream porcelain floor tile and a white shower surround keep the larger surfaces quiet. For extra interest, install narrow vertical tiles behind the vanity in a slightly deeper eucalyptus shade. Choose warm brass faucets, simple globe lights, and oatmeal-colored towels to complement the paint’s natural undertones. This cohesive bathroom feels current yet comfortable. It also works well with both modern organic decor and clean transitional fixtures.

6. Moss Green Bathroom

Moss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Moss green can transform an ordinary bathroom into a rich, nature-inspired retreat. Use the color on paneled walls or moisture-resistant beadboard, then paint the upper wall in a warm off-white to create breathing room. A dark-stained oak vanity grounds the design, while a honed limestone countertop introduces soft variation. Choose aged brass hardware, creamy ceramic sconces, and tumbled stone floor tile for a collected appearance. Inside the shower, use simple ivory tile so the painted green remains the main feature. Finish the room with linen towels, wooden trays, and a restrained botanical print. Moss green looks best beside warm, imperfect materials rather than bright synthetic finishes. The completed palette feels organic, substantial, and inviting without becoming overly rustic.

7. Forest Green Bathroom

Forest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Deep forest green creates a striking bathroom with a sophisticated, enveloping mood. Paint all four walls in a rich forest shade, but keep the ceiling warm white to preserve visual height. Pair the dramatic color with a walnut vanity, white marble countertop, and polished brass fixtures. White marble shower tile reflects light across the darker walls, while charcoal slate flooring gives the scheme a strong foundation. Install a large mirror to increase brightness and place sconces on both sides for even illumination. White towels and a simple ivory shower curtain offer necessary contrast. A framed landscape print or small fern can reinforce the natural palette without making it themed. This full design works particularly well in a powder room or bathroom with generous lighting.

8. Hunter Green Bathroom

Hunter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Hunter green has a classic character that suits bathrooms with traditional details. Apply it to the walls above white wainscoting for a balanced two-tone treatment. A freestanding wood vanity with inset doors, a white marble top, and polished nickel faucets supports the timeless look. Use small black-and-white hexagonal floor tiles and a white subway-tile shower to introduce familiar bathroom materials. An arched metal mirror and shaded wall sconces add refinement without becoming ornate. Include white towels with a thin green border and a simple Roman shade in neutral linen. Because hunter green is strong, repeat it sparingly in one or two accessories instead of covering every surface. The final room feels tailored, practical, and appropriate for an older home or traditional interior.

9. Emerald Green Bathroom

Emerald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Emerald green brings energy and elegance to a bathroom, especially when it is paired with polished finishes. Use saturated emerald paint on the walls and continue it across matching trim for a confident, immersive effect. A black vanity with a white marble countertop provides sharp contrast, while brushed gold faucets and cabinet pulls add warmth. Choose white marble-look floor tile with subtle gray veining and a clear glass shower enclosure to keep the design visually open. A large rounded mirror softens the strong color blocks. Finish with white towels, a sculptural brass light fixture, and one small green glass accessory. Emerald works best when surrounding materials remain controlled. This complete scheme creates a glamorous bathroom without relying on excessive decoration or impractical luxury features.

10. Jade Green Bathroom

Jade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Jade green offers a balanced mix of freshness and richness, making it suitable for both modern and vintage bathrooms. Paint the walls in a medium jade shade, then pair them with warm white trim and a pale oak vanity. A softly veined cream countertop keeps the room from feeling too cool. Use brushed nickel faucets, frosted globe lights, and a simple rectangular mirror for a clean transitional look. On the floor, choose terrazzo containing small green, beige, and gray pieces to connect the entire palette. White shower tile and clear glass maintain brightness around the bathing area. Add oatmeal towels and a slim wooden stool for warmth. The completed jade green bathroom feels colorful but controlled, with enough neutral material to remain comfortable over time.

11. Pistachio Green Bathroom

Pistachio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Pistachio green can make a bathroom feel playful while still appearing polished. Choose a muted pistachio paint with a creamy yellow undertone rather than a bright, candy-like version. Combine it with warm white trim, a natural maple vanity, and a pale beige quartz countertop. Soft white square shower tiles keep the room simple, while small terracotta floor tiles introduce earthy contrast. Use satin brass fixtures and rounded lighting to continue the warm direction. A cream shower curtain, woven basket, and peach-toned hand towels add restrained color without competing with the walls. This palette works especially well in a bathroom with morning sunlight, which enhances the paint’s gentle warmth. The finished design feels happy, welcoming, and more distinctive than a standard neutral bathroom.

12. Celadon Green Bathroom

Celadon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Celadon green is an understated option for anyone who wants color that still behaves like a neutral. Cover the walls with a pale gray-green celadon, pairing it with soft white trim and a painted white vanity. Add a light marble countertop, polished nickel hardware, and classic white ceramic fixtures for a clean foundation. A pale gray stone floor reinforces the quiet color palette without making the room look flat. Introduce warmth through an oak-framed mirror, a woven hamper, and beige cotton towels. In the shower, glossy celadon tiles can echo the wall color while reflecting additional light. Keep accessories minimal so the subtle variations in paint, stone, wood, and tile remain visible. This complete bathroom feels serene, spacious, and gently refined.

13. Avocado Green Bathroom

Avocado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Avocado green can look stylish and intentional when it is surrounded by modern materials. Select a softened avocado shade with olive undertones and apply it to the walls above a simple cream tile wainscot. Add a medium-tone teak vanity with a white countertop and matte black hardware. Large terrazzo floor tiles containing cream, tan, and dark green flecks connect the vintage-inspired paint to the contemporary finishes. Choose a black-framed mirror, streamlined sconces, and a frameless shower enclosure. White towels and a cream shower curtain prevent the palette from becoming heavy. Instead of adding retro patterns everywhere, keep the shapes simple and let the distinctive green provide personality. The result is a warm, updated bathroom with a subtle midcentury influence.

14. Fern Green Bathroom

Fern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Fern green has a lively botanical quality that can energize a bathroom while remaining connected to nature. Paint the walls in a medium fern shade and pair them with crisp white trim for clear contrast. A light oak vanity, white quartz top, and brushed brass fixtures create a fresh modern-organic foundation. Use warm white vertical shower tiles and pale limestone-look flooring to soften the stronger wall color. A large round mirror and simple globe sconces keep the layout uncluttered. Add natural linen towels, a slatted wood bath mat, and one real plant suited to bathroom humidity. Avoid covering the room with leaf prints, since the wall color already delivers a botanical mood. The finished fern green bathroom feels vibrant, balanced, and easy to personalize.

15. Pewter Green Bathroom

Pewter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Pewter green combines deep green with smoky gray, producing a bathroom that feels dramatic but not overly saturated. Use it across the walls and built-in cabinetry, then lighten the composition with a white ceiling and creamy stone surfaces. A floating walnut vanity adds warmth beneath a honed limestone countertop. Matte black faucets, a thin black mirror frame, and charcoal floor tile create a streamlined contemporary structure. Inside the shower, choose large warm gray tiles with minimal grout lines. Soft white towels and a pale woven runner provide contrast against the darker finishes. Strong vanity lighting is important because this color absorbs more light than a pale green. The complete room feels refined, grounded, and especially effective in a spacious primary bathroom.

16. Blue Green Bathroom

Blue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Blue-green paint creates a refreshing bathroom that sits comfortably between coastal and contemporary design. Choose a medium shade with balanced teal undertones, then pair it with white oak cabinetry and a bright white quartz counter. Brushed nickel fixtures complement the cooler wall color without creating harsh contrast. Use pale gray floor tile and glossy white shower tile to maintain a bright foundation. A wide frameless mirror will reflect the blue-green walls and make the room feel more expansive. Add sandy beige towels, a woven storage basket, and a simple white shower curtain to warm the scheme. Keep decorative accents restrained and avoid adding several competing blues. This coordinated bathroom delivers clear color, clean lines, and a peaceful atmosphere without becoming overly themed.

17. Gray Green Bathroom

Gray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Gray-green is a practical choice when pure green feels too colorful but ordinary gray seems lifeless. Paint the walls in a balanced gray-green with subtle warm undertones, then use soft white on the ceiling, doors, and trim. A medium oak vanity and beige quartz countertop prevent the room from looking cool or clinical. Choose brushed nickel fixtures for a quiet finish, or aged brass if you prefer greater warmth. Large light-gray floor tiles and white shower tile provide a versatile background. Complete the room with an oatmeal bath mat, natural linen towels, and a black-framed mirror for gentle definition. Since gray-green changes noticeably under artificial light, test it beside the vanity bulbs. The finished bathroom feels calm, adaptable, and thoughtfully coordinated.

18. Yellow Green Bathroom

Yellow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

A softened yellow-green can make a bathroom feel sunny even when natural light is limited. Choose a muted pear or leafy shade rather than fluorescent lime. Paint the upper walls yellow-green and use warm white tile or paneling below to control the intensity. Pair the color with a pale maple vanity, cream quartz countertop, and polished chrome fixtures. Small white mosaic floor tiles preserve the room’s fresh character, while a simple white shower curtain prevents visual clutter. Introduce a few warm accents through apricot towels, a woven basket, or a natural wood mirror. Keep strong pattern to a minimum because the wall color already provides energy. This complete scheme is well suited to a children’s bathroom, guest bath, or cheerful powder room.

19. Black Green Bathroom

Black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Black-green paint can create an intimate, architectural bathroom that feels softer than solid black. Cover the walls and trim in a nearly black shade with visible green undertones, using a satin finish to reflect a controlled amount of light. Add a white marble vanity top, a dark walnut cabinet, and aged brass faucets for rich contrast. White shower tile keeps the bathing area bright, while dark stone flooring continues the enveloping effect below. Install a generously sized mirror and bright, flattering sconces near the face. Crisp white towels, a cream bath mat, and one simple framed artwork stop the palette from becoming severe. This finished bathroom is especially effective in a powder room, where bold color can make a memorable statement.

20. Light Green Bathroom

Light Green Bathroom - 20 green bathroom paint colors

Light green provides a gentle wash of color that can make an everyday bathroom feel more open and refreshed. Select a pale green with soft gray undertones, especially if the room has limited square footage. Pair it with white trim, a compact white oak vanity, and a clean white countertop. Polished chrome fixtures and a frameless glass shower help reflect light through the space. Use warm white floor tile instead of cool gray so the green does not appear washed out. A recessed medicine cabinet, floating shelves, and matching storage containers keep the layout organized. Finish with white towels, a light beige bath mat, and one understated botanical print. The complete design feels airy, functional, and easy to update with changing accessories.

Conclusion:

Choosing among these 20 green bathroom paint colors becomes easier when you consider the room’s lighting, fixed surfaces, and desired atmosphere. Pale sage, celadon, mint, and light green can brighten compact bathrooms. Olive, moss, and avocado pair beautifully with wood and warm stone. Forest, emerald, hunter, and black-green deliver greater drama when balanced with white tile and effective lighting. Always place a large paint sample beside the vanity, flooring, shower tile, and countertop before committing. Check it in morning and evening light, then use a moisture-resistant bathroom paint in an appropriate washable finish. With a coordinated palette of fixtures, materials, textiles, and storage, green can create a bathroom that feels colorful, cohesive, and comfortable.
